http://www.360doc.com/content/18/0904/11/8335678_783756276.shtml
如何抓包
https://blog.csdn.net/weixin_44022219/article/details/106670184
使用wireshark提取rtp视频流中的h264裸流
https://blog.csdn.net/qq_39805297/article/details/107056578
GB28181学习之路——PS流解析H264
海康摄像头PS流格式解析(RTP/PS/H264)
https://blog.yasking.org/a/hikvision-rtp-ps-stream-parser.html
PS流解封装
原文链接:https://blog.csdn.net/qq_15559817/article/details/108770375
TS流与PS流的区别在于TS流的包结构是固定长度的,而PS流的包结构是可变长度的。
PS包与TS包在结构上的这种差异,导致了它们对传输误码具有不同的抵抗能力,因而应用的环境也有所不同。TS码流由于采用了固定长度的包结构,当传输误 码破坏了某一TS包的同步信息时,接收机可在固定的位置检测它后面包中的同步信息,从而恢复同步,避免了信息丢失。而PS包由于长度是变化的,一旦某一 PS包的同步信息丢失,接收机无法确定下一包的同步位置,就会造成失步,导致严重的信息丢失。因此,在信道环境较为恶劣,传输误码较高时,一般采用TS码 流;而在信道环境较好,传输误码较低时,一般采用PS码流。
由于TS码流具有较强的抵抗传输误码的能力,因此目前在传输媒体中进行传输的MPEG-2码流基本上都采用了TS码流的包格式。